What the numbers sound like

  • 30 dBAWhisper
  • 40 dBASoft rainfall
  • 45 dBAQuiet suburban street at night
  • 50 dBAQuiet office
  • 55 dBAEPA outdoor threshold: light traffic 100 ft away
  • 60 dBANormal conversation an arm's length away
  • 65 dBABusy restaurant
  • 70 dBAHighway traffic 50 ft away
  • 80 dBACity bus interior

Population Above the EPA Outdoor Threshold

The EPA's 55 dBA outdoor reference level is a common benchmark for residential noise exposure, especially for activity interference, annoyance, and long-term community noise concerns. About 48 Copper Hill residents, or 2.1%, live above that level. By land area, 2.2% of Copper Hill is above 55 dBA.

What This Means if You're Moving to Copper Hill

  • Distance from highways matters more than the neighborhood name. Two homes in the same zip code can differ by 20 dBA if one sits 100 meters from and the other 500 meters away. The model captures this at 100-meter resolution, so noise exposure changes block by block.
  • Tree canopy can help reduce modeled noise exposure. Roughly 68% of Copper Hill is under tree cover (much heavier than most cities), and the dominant land cover is deciduous forest. Both are measured from federal USDA Forest Service and USGS satellite imagery at 30-meter resolution. Streets with 60% or higher canopy show 3 to 5 dBA lower noise than comparable streets with bare ground or pavement, which is why the per-place decay rate above already accounts for it.

Sources & Methodology

The BestNeighborhood noise model is calibrated against nearly one million federal ground-truth measurements across four states. Road noise is computed from segment-level federal traffic data and propagated outward using physics-based acoustic decay, with attenuation rates that depend on the surrounding land cover.

Federal datasets used:

FHWA Highway Performance Monitoring System: road geometry, traffic counts, lane configuration
U.S. DoT Bureau of Transportation Statistics National Transportation Noise Map: aviation and rail noise, road calibration ground truth
USGS / MRLC National Land Cover Database: land cover and impervious surface coverage
USDA Forest Service Tree Canopy Cover: vegetation density for sound propagation
U.S. Census Bureau TIGER/Line: block-level geography and population
U.S. EPA Levels Document: 55 dBA outdoor reference level

All inputs are published federal datasets. Block-level noise is computed by combining road, rail, and aviation sound sources in the energy domain, the same physics used in professional environmental noise assessments. Read the full methodology.
